The Inauguration
The inauguration is the ceremony in which a newly elected president is sworn into office. The inauguration for the 2024 election will be held on January 20, 2025. If Trump wins the election, then he will be sworn in as president on that date.

The date of January 20, 2025 is significant because it is the traditional date for the inauguration of a new president. This date is set by the 20th Amendment to the United States Constitution. The 20th Amendment states that the terms of the president and vice president shall end at noon on January 20th.

Trump’s age is a potential challenge because he would be 78 years old on his first day as president in 2025. This would make him the oldest person to ever serve as president of the United States. Some voters may be concerned about his age and whether he is up to the demands of the job.
Trump’s divisive rhetoric is another potential challenge. He has made many controversial statements, and some voters may be turned off by his rhetoric. This could make it difficult for him to win the support of a broad range of voters.
The ongoing investigations into Trump’s conduct are also a potential challenge. He is currently under investigation for a variety of matters, including his ties to Russia and his financial dealings. These investigations could lead to criminal charges, which could damage his reputation and make it difficult for him to win the election.
